A sanctum is a private place from which most people are excluded. It will provide tranquility and suitable for those who are looking for a private place to run away from the hectic city life.

Our main site is located at Sungai Tua Recreational Park in Batu Caves, Selangor. Nur Laman Bestari is where we spent 3 days and 2 nights at and it was such a great experience with my studio mates. I was exposed to the natural environment with wildlife, surrounded by greeneries, refreshing stream water and peaceful environment as we were located far away from busy road and buildings. 

Site analysis boards and site model 
For site analysis, we were separated into small groups. My group was in charge of finding the type of trees for the selected site and their specifications as in the height, foliage, diameter of the trunk, value of preservation and characteristic. It was not an easy task since we were not able to recognize some of the trees and it took us a long time to find the specific scientific name for the trees with the help of internet and application on our gadgets. 

Next is an individual project where students have to compose presentation drawings on 4 boards and a scale model. For me, the most challenging part time management. I have to make sure I was able to finish it on time and implement all of the elements needed in the boards. Compared to last semester, I can say that I've improved in term of composition, time management, line weight and shadow and I got to learn a lot from my studio mates by asking for their opinions and shared some knowledge with them during the completion period.

'Flat Pack Bag Pack' is the title for project 2. I was so thrilled to start this project as it was something that I have never tried before. As exciting as it sounds, this project is about giving the homeless or catastrophe victim a portable shelter and acts as a survival tool to survive harsh environments in the street of Georgetown. 

The shelter

We were divided into small groups of 5 and I'm so glad that all of my teammates cooperated wholeheartedly in this project. There were a few criteria needed to be followed in designing the shelter such as easy to fold and retract, lightweight yet strong and stable, it should occupy for both day and night and materials used must be from recycling materials.

Our group during the presentation

New knowledge that I gained from this project is the study of anthropometrics, design consideration based on the homeless circumstances and their needs in daily life regarding the shelter. In semester two, we started off our project with project 1 named The Old Charm of Georgetown. It is a task where the students were asked to do a series of freehand sketches. It was actually a good opportunity for the students especially those who were not born in Penang or stay here to explore more unique heritage buildings in town and being exposed to some architectural elements that they never experienced before.

My selection of heritage building is St. George's Girls' School. It is an all-girls school located at Macalister Road, Georgetown. The main reason for choosing this building is because I'm attracted to the emphasis of English architecture culture and elements towards the building itself, parallel to its use as a church back in the past.

From this project, I was exposed to new things such as the principle of design, creative thinking and I also improved myself in term of composition, freehand drawing and coloring as well.
